                          MOI is pretty much like everything else, initially it's a little awkward coming from SU, but as you play and learn more you can get very good control over an object and model with great accuracy. Personally I actually prefer Hexagon for surface modeling and 'nurb proxy' modeling, as it has everything MOI has plus it has great UV mapping as well as displacement brushes like z-brush all in one app.

                                    @Kiswt : if you have never use nurbs modeler maybe you will be surprise πŸ˜‰
                                    It's not the same spirit than Poly modeling
                                    you don't move facets!
                                    you take a complete volume that you cut par a profile curve
                                    you make quasi always Boolean opΓ©ration
                                    you make tensile stucture between curves
                                    ...
                                    ...it's another funny world:)
                                    But ergonomy facility is like SU! 😎
                                    But forget Push Pulling think boolean! πŸ˜‰
